CAT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

2,897 of the 7,459 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Caterpillar (CAT)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$109B — down 16% from $130B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 202 funds closed out of CAT and 150 opened new positions — a net loss of 52 holders — while 1,117 trimmed existing stakes and 1,181 added.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$523M. The largest seller was Capital World Investors, cutting an estimated $2.97B.
